[firebase-br] Retornar o ultimo ID inserido

Fernando Athayde fernandoathayde em gmail.com
Qui Ago 16 10:23:52 -03 2007


tem que usar uma stored procedure, usando o returning

[]s
Fernando

On 8/16/07, Henrique Pereira <henrique.gyn em gmail.com> wrote:
>  Estou com a seguinte dúvida:
> Tenho um campo autoincremento e preciso retornar o valor esse campo quando
> insiro um registro. Consegui fazer isso gerando um SELECT logo após a
> inserção retornando o maior ID na tabela caso a inserção tenha sido feita
> com sucesso.
> O problema é que terei vários usuarios simultaneos e pode acontecer 2
> inserções ao mesmo tempo e esse SELECT poderia trazer o ID errado para um
> deles.
> Como eu poderia resolver esse problema?
> ______________________________________________
>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
> Para editar sua configuração na lista, use o endereço http://mail.firebase.com.br/mailman/listinfo/lista_firebase.com.br
>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>




Mais detalhes sobre a lista de discussão lista